Output 863fe46114d4ee403d2efb89fcfe22c1f5ea2ad2eecda5aa7851c60048f77024:33

value
524612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a14856f6d563a6f9a8a943079b02c28b8436858 OP_EQUAL
address
3BMv8ibQBVvdtTR9ZMh6pUNiTtRiovNHum
transaction
863fe46114d4ee403d2efb89fcfe22c1f5ea2ad2eecda5aa7851c60048f77024
spent
true